52. Beyond the sunset

1 Some day this life will all be over,
Some day our souls will fly away,
To be in Judgment with our Savior,
At the sunset of the life's day;
I want to join the celebration,
Somewhere beyond the setting sun,
Where I shall hear my Jesus tell me
That a crown of life I've won.

Refrain:
Beyond the sunset, beyond the shadows,
Beyond this value of grief and pain,
Beyond the journey, thru death's dark valley,
I know I shall live again;
Beyond the heartaches and separations
The pearly gates are open wide,
Beyond the sunset, there's glory waiting,
Soon I shall see what waits inside.

2 I know there is a land of sunshine,
Somewhere beyond the setting sun,
Where we can live thru endless ages,
If a crown of life we've won;
And even tho my sun is sinking,
And soon the angels fair will come,
My ransomed soul will soon be winging,
Far beyond the setting sun.
